Used on |
Commonly used with commercially pure titanium grades. All automatic weld processes can be used.
|
|
Comments |
Titanium is very sensitive to embrittlement by oxygen,
nitrogen and hydrogen at welding temperatures. This can be avoided by
shielding the metal with a high purity inert gas. Cleanliness of the joint is very important to producing porosity
free welds. Protection of the wire at all times is required to assure
cleanliness. |
